#5930a9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5930a9 is composed of 34.9% red, 18.8%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.3% cyan, 71.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 260.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 42.5%. #5930a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#b260ff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#5930a9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5930a9 has RGB values of R:89, G:48,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 5845161.

Shades and Tints of #5930a9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fb is the lightest one.
